TEMPO.CO, Jakarta - Galang Police Chief Inspector Alex Yasral explained the chronology of the clash between residents of Sembulang Hulu Village, Rempang-Galang Island, Riau Islands, and workers from PT Makmur Elok Graha (PT MEG) on Tuesday, December 17, 2024. The riot resulted in several residents being injured.
According to Alex, the incident began when a PT MEG worker tried to remove a banner put up by a local resident. "The banner contained a rejection of the Rempang Eco-City National Strategic Project (PSN)," he was quoted as saying by Antara on Saturday, December 20, 2024.
The removal of the banner by the PT MEG worker caused tension among Rempang residents who objected to the action. The residents then arrested the PT MEG worker and tied him up with rope.
Furthermore, other PT MEG workers reported the incident to the Galang Police. Alex claimed that the police had tried to resolve the conflict peacefully.
"However, the negotiation process did not produce results," said Alex. The community continues to hold back PT MEG workers who damaged the banner.
The tension between the residents and PT MEG workers is increasing. Alex said that negotiations took place twice, but there was no agreement between the two parties, which eventually resulted in physical clashes between residents and workers.
"The clashes resulted in several people being injured, namely one person from PT MEG and four people from the residents," he said.
Alex said that the Galang Police asked for assistance from the Barelang Police because the clashes continued to occur. The Barelang Police deployed personnel from the Samapta Unit led directly by the Head of Samapta.
According to him, at that time the officers tried to ask both parties to restrain themselves and accompany the injured victims so that they could receive medical treatment.
"We also continue to appeal to all parties to restrain themselves and not be easily provoked by information that is not clear in order to maintain peace in the community," said Alex.
Currently, the Barelang Police are still investigating the clash case. The police received two police reports from residents and one report from PT MEG.
Previously, this incident was reported to have injured nine people, one of whom suffered serious head injuries and a broken arm. The victim has been taken to the nearest hospital and underwent surgery.
The Head of the Rempang Galang Bersatu Alliance (Amar GB) Ishaka said the incident began when residents caught a PT MEG officer red-handed destroying a banner on the hill of Sembulang Hulu village, Rempang Island, at 19.00 WIB, Tuesday, December 17, 2024. He said that banner destruction often occurs on Rempang Island. Residents consider this banner destruction to be intimidation.
The residents then detained the person. Shaka contacted the police to take the perpetrator to the Galang Police. When they were about to hand over the detainee, the residents asked for an agreement so that PT MEG would promise not to enter the village again and carry out intimidation, including destroying the banner. "However, negotiations did not take place," said Shaka.
After the police arrived, negotiations for an agreement did not occur. Until finally around midnight, a lorry containing PT MEG officers arrived at the location. "That's where the chaos happened, they came by force to take the alleged perpetrator of the banner destruction," said Shaka.
Shaka was shocked because PT MEG had made preparations by coming using a lorry to attack Sembulang Hulu. "They attacked residents, residents who had no weapons, motorbikes were destroyed, cars were destroyed around the incident, they met people who were slaughtered, they met goods who were slaughtered," he said.
